Output 54de849ba18df2d1283abde787c278c592be26709817806bbdf322abbadbbfa6:785

value
1974889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46180d4a3ab0fe73ce56bfab3167915edecebf6c OP_EQUAL
address
385e38PNrryuhNTTY6rst9RQVHTQmks9T6
transaction
54de849ba18df2d1283abde787c278c592be26709817806bbdf322abbadbbfa6
confirmations
271600
spent
true